*minsamples* _samples_:::
This option specifies the minimum number of readings kept for tracking of the
NIC clock. The default value is 2.
*maxsamples* _samples_:::
This option specifies the maximum number of readings kept for tracking of the
NIC clock. The default value is 16.
*precision* _precision_:::
This option specifies the assumed precision of reading of the NIC clock. The
default value is 100e-9 (100 nanoseconds).
